The launch of the Summer Winery 09/10 season will actually have you racing your folks to the phone for tickets – New Wave pioneers THE B-52’s are heading our way, and they’re bringing their hitmaking Celtic-soul brothers THE PROCLAIMERS with them. It’s like some kind of retro-pajama party... and the wine comes to you. Shabam. Georgia’s disco barnstormers THE B-52’s reputation, proceeds them. Just take a trip to the jukebox and see the proof – classic tracks like ‘Roam’ and the breakthrough hit ‘Love Shack’, are still staple party classics to this day. And you don’t have to walk 500 miles to recognize those 'Proclaimer boys either, their nerd-noir accents garnered them a rep as dancehall staples for many a generation. New Zealand support comes in the form of our very own DAVE MCARTNEY AND THE PINK FLAMINGOS, formed out of the ashes of NZ icons Dragon and Hello Sailor. Wednesday, 9 DEC - Edgar Centre, Dunedin Friday, 11 DEC - Mudhouse Café and Winery, Waipara Saturday, 12 DEC - Alana Estate, Martinborough Sunday 13 DEC - Villa Maria Estate Winery, Auckland TICKETS GO ON SALE JUNE 22ND! |
